DAY THIRTY ONE OF THIRTY ONE.

January 11, 2015.

DAY SIX OF LOCKDOWN WEEK.

12 PM

ARABELLAS POV.

"Start packing. Leave clothes out for the next few days."

"Got it." I smile at my mom, opening one of my suitcases. We have decided to leave earlier, so I now leave in a few days.

"Arabella?" Gray knocks on my doorframe, then sits on my bed.

"What's up?"

"What happened to you and Nick?" His voice cracks and I throw a shirt in the bag.

"Things happen Gray, people change. I guess Nick doesn't feel anything anymore." I shrug, folding a pair of pants.

"If he doesn't feel anything then why is he sitting outside your window? He's been out there all night." I drop my stuff and look out the window, where Nick was sitting on the ground looking at my window. He sees me and jumps up, waving at me to open the window.

"What do you want, lonely boy?"

"I want to apologize."

"Go ahead, I would love to see you try." I say sarcastically, watching the sliver car pull up to the house. Mike soon gets out with a few boxes, causing me to gasp. Nick wasn't supposed to know they were coming. They as in Christian, Emily, Mike, and Jack. They were supposed to be here at two, but Mike said he would come by early to help me.

"With him really?" Nick looks back at me, a hurt look on his face.

"Nick I'm not like that and you know it." Mike sees what's going on and leaves quickly, leaving Nick and I to fight.

"I just want to see you before you leave, can we talk?"

"No."

"Please?"

"I'll give you five minutes." I rub my face, forgetting the face mask I have on.

"I just wanted you to be happy. That's all I ever want, is for you to be happy."

"I was happy! I was so happy."

"Please princess, just forgive me."

"No, now get out."  I sigh, closing my window and blinds. I went in the bathroom, cleaning off my face mask.

"You were in love weren't you?" Gray asks, hugging me.

"We were Gray, I still am in love with him."

"What's love like?" I run my hand through Gray's hair, sighing again.

"Awful." It hurt me to say it: but Gray needs the truth. Falling in love didn't exist. It was all imagination. You just want to feel needed, and you do for a while. Then once the person molds you into what they want you to be, they leave, going to do the same to another victim.

"It sounds bad, I hope my heart is never broken like that."

"Stay gold, Gray, stay gold."

"Did you steal that from the Outsiders?" Gray laughs, letting go of me and sitting down.

"Maybe." I put some underwear in my bag, Gray groaning when he sees it.

"Honey?" My mom comes in the room, holding a letter.

"what's up?"

"Nick told me to give this to you. What's up with that boy?"

"No one knows mom, no one knows." I smile and take the letter, throwing it in my suitcase.

"Oh honey, shouldn't you read it?"

"Not now, maybe never." I shrug, grabbing my book.

"Honey, you have to forgive him." She leans on the bed.

"I know, I will, sooner or later."
